Lake Arrowhead Fishing Overview

Water Description

With its exclusive property owner access, Lake Arrowhead provides year-round fishing to all its residents, and is not open to the public. Rainbow trout are consistently stocked in the colder months and offer solid numbers for trollers. Some tagged trophies are stocked as well. The largemouth & smallmouth bass fishery is excellent during spring, along with other warm-water species such as crappie, catfish and bluegill. A valid state fishing license and ALA (Arrowhead Lake Association) membership card is required to fish Arrowhead.
